What is Jalwa Game?
Jalwa Game is an online game centered around predicting the outcome of colours in each round. Typically, players choose between a set of colours—often red, green, or violet—and place their prediction before a countdown timer ends. Once the round finishes, the result is revealed. If the selected colour matches the outcome, the player wins according to the game’s reward system.

How the Game Works
The structure of Jalwa Game is straightforward and designed for quick interaction:
- Players access the platform where the game is hosted.
- A timer counts down to the next round.
- Before the timer reaches zero, players select a colour and place their prediction.
- After the countdown, the system generates and displays the result.
- Winning predictions earn rewards based on predefined multipliers.
Each round usually lasts only a few seconds, which keeps the pace fast and engaging. This rapid cycle allows players to participate in multiple rounds within a short time.

The Role of Chance and Randomness
At its core, Jalwa Game is based largely on chance. The outcomes of each round are typically generated randomly, meaning that no prediction method can guarantee consistent success. While some players may attempt to identify patterns, these are not reliable indicators of future results.
Understanding the role of randomness is crucial for maintaining realistic expectations. The game is best approached as a form of entertainment rather than a dependable way to achieve rewards.

Common Misunderstandings
There are several misconceptions surrounding colour prediction games like Jalwa Game:
“Patterns Can Predict Results”
Although patterns may appear temporarily, they do not reliably determine future outcomes due to the random nature of the game.
“Winning is Easy with Practice”
Unlike skill-based games, practice does not significantly improve the odds of winning.
“More Play Equals More Profit”
Playing more rounds increases both opportunities and risks equally.
Recognizing these points helps players maintain a realistic perspective.
